About 2 Cavalier Close
2 Cavalier Close is an end-of-terrace house in Luton (LU3 2XS). It has a recorded floor area of 39 m² (around 420 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1983-1990 and council tax band A. At 39 m² this is the smallest unit on EPC record across the building (39–71 m²). The building's EPC ratings span D to C, with this unit at the bottom. The latest certificate (November 2014) shows a D (score 60),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. The recommended improvements would push it to C (score 74). Main heating runs on electricity. The latest certificate is from November 2014, so improvements made since then won't be reflected.
Across 2003–2022, sale prices on this property compounded at 3.5% per year.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£357/sq ft) was about 204.8% above the typical sold price in the postcode. At 39 m² it's 25% smaller than the typical home in the postcode (52 m² median across 18 EPCs). Most recent transfer: May 2022 at £150,000. That sale was during the post-pandemic price surge, when transactions cleared materially above pre-2020 trend.
